I use a 1920x1080 resolution + a secondary 1024x768 screen. But when I play full screen games I'm forced to disable the secondary monitor and lower the resolution to the main one to 1280x720. Since I do it often, I was wondering if there is a way to make a random file full of commands to keep on the desktop and click whenever I want to do this, and click again to revert it back to my original setup. Any ideas?

You may want to check out nircmd. After some tweaking and testing, I managed to use it to change the default sound output device with two simple shortcuts (I could've gone for one shortcut, but it's easier this way).

Not really sure how to use it to change the monitor resolution, but this page may just give you the answer on a silver platter. :)
